Hiya Mr.Faure, I've find some information about chewing gum, and it's claims to clean teeth. It claims that it's good for you to have one striaght after meals, as long as the chewing gum is sugarless. If we chew on the gum, it would produce more water (Saliva) , which would help to rinse off the acid on the teeth.
Another claim is that chewing gum which contains a certain substance (coudn't remember what's it called on the top of my head) which can be able to attack the acid on the teeth, it can also allow more saliva to be produced, and to be kept fluidly, and the flow of saliva can keep your teeth in good health. The brands I think are the speicl-dental ones, which can be used especially yo protect elderly teeth. Also, there a speical, teeth cleaning chewing gum which are issued to solders. Any brand of chewing gum which are sugarless claims that it can be good for cleaning your teeth. didn't have enough tume if chewing gum can actually cause stomach ulsers, but if I have time tonight, I will keep you updated
